Abstract
An apparatus, method and system are provided which, for a wireless telecommunication session handled by a mobile switching center, allow an adjunct network entity, such as an intelligent peripheral, a service node, a service control point, or another switching center, to maintain control over the telecommunication session and, in the preferred embodiment, provide intelligent network services. Such control is provided without the adjunct network entity monitoring or maintaining a direct connection the telecommunication session, such as a voice path or other circuit-based connection. In the various embodiments, the adjunct network entity maintains such control through the transmission of a control message to the mobile switching center, in which the control message includes various directives to the mobile switching center, such as a redirection directive, directing the switching center to route or reroute a call leg to specified digits; an announcement directive, directing the switching center to play a specified announcement during the telecommunication session; or an action directive, directing the switching center to perform a specified action such as releasing the telecommunication session.
